Why Are Australian Households Switching to Solar Energy?

Australia receives more solar radiation per square meter than any other continent – a staggering 58 million PJ annually. With rising electricity bills (up 18% nationally since 2022) and growing environmental awareness, over 3.2 million homes have adopted solar system in Australia. But what makes this technology truly indispensable for modern Aussie households?

The Energy Cost Crisis Down Under

Recent data reveals:

  • Average electricity prices reached 35.3c/kWh in 2023
  • 6-in-10 homeowners cite energy bills as primary financial stress
  • Grid reliability issues caused 23% increase in backup power demand

Q&A: Solar Power in Australia Demystified

Do solar panels require frequent cleaning?
Rain typically suffices in coastal regions. Desert areas may need quarterly cleaning – our self-cleaning nano-coating option reduces maintenance by 70%.

Can solar work during grid outages?
Yes, when paired with our hybrid inverters and battery systems. Essential circuits stay powered even during blackouts.

How does solar perform in winter?
Cooler temperatures actually improve panel efficiency. A Sydney household reported 18% higher winter yields compared to summer due to reduced thermal losses.
